ful•crum
Pronunciation: (fool'krum, ful'-), [key]
—n., pl. -crums, -craPronunciation: (-kru), [key]
—v.
—
n.
1. the support, or point of rest, on which a lever turns in moving a body.
2. any prop or support.
3. Zool.any of various structures in an animal serving as a hinge or support.
—
v.t.
to fit with a fulcrum; put a fulcrum on.
